void PhysListEmStandard::ConstructProcess ( void  )
virtual

Implements G4VPhysicsConstructor.

Definition at line 68 of file environments/g4py/examples/demos/TestEm0/g4lib/PhysListEmStandard.cc.

References G4ProcessManager::AddDiscreteProcess(), G4ProcessManager::AddProcess(), G4ParticleDefinition::GetParticleName(), G4ParticleDefinition::GetPDGCharge(), G4ParticleDefinition::GetProcessManager(), G4ParticleDefinition::IsShortLived(), and theParticleIterator.

69 {
70  // Add standard EM Processes
71 
72  theParticleIterator->reset();
73  while( (*theParticleIterator)() ){
74  G4ParticleDefinition* particle = theParticleIterator->value();
75  G4ProcessManager* pmanager = particle->GetProcessManager();
76  G4String particleName = particle->GetParticleName();
77 
78  if (particleName == "gamma") {
79  // gamma
83 
84  } else if (particleName == "e-") {
85  //electron
86  pmanager->AddProcess(new G4eMultipleScattering, -1, 1,1);
87  pmanager->AddProcess(new G4eIonisation, -1, 2,2);
88  pmanager->AddProcess(new G4eBremsstrahlung, -1, 3,3);
89 
90  } else if (particleName == "e+") {
91  //positron
92  pmanager->AddProcess(new G4eMultipleScattering, -1, 1,1);
93  pmanager->AddProcess(new G4eIonisation, -1, 2,2);
94  pmanager->AddProcess(new G4eBremsstrahlung, -1, 3,3);
95  pmanager->AddProcess(new G4eplusAnnihilation, 0,-1,4);
96 
97  } else if( particleName == "mu+" ||
98  particleName == "mu-" ) {
99  //muon
100  pmanager->AddProcess(new G4MuMultipleScattering,-1, 1,1);
101  pmanager->AddProcess(new G4MuIonisation, -1, 2,2);
102  pmanager->AddProcess(new G4MuBremsstrahlung, -1, 3,3);
103  pmanager->AddProcess(new G4MuPairProduction, -1, 4,4);
104 
105  } else if( particleName == "alpha" || particleName == "GenericIon" ) {
106  pmanager->AddProcess(new G4hMultipleScattering,-1, 1,1);
107  pmanager->AddProcess(new G4ionIonisation, -1, 2,2);
108 
109  } else if ((!particle->IsShortLived()) &&
110  (particle->GetPDGCharge() != 0.0) &&
111  (particle->GetParticleName() != "chargedgeantino")) {
112  //all others charged particles except geantino
113  pmanager->AddProcess(new G4hMultipleScattering,-1,1,1);
114  pmanager->AddProcess(new G4hIonisation, -1,2,2);
115  }
116  }
117 }
